3 – USA, a fated evildoer
The American continent has always been taken as protected by the USA, which, in the
first decades of its independence from England, took advantage of the financial
difficulties of the French Republic to buy a huge territory called Louisiana (many times
larger than the current state with that name. ); a territory that was the scene of the
disproportionate hunting of bison and indigenous peoples of various tribes, many of
which are extinct. In the same era, expansion reached, particularly the Spanish colonial
possessions in Central America, the Caribbean and the huge Mexican territory that
stretched along almost the entire Pacific coast north of the Rio Grande, beyond Texas
and Florida. In 1898, Spain is expelled from the Americas by the USA, approximately
four hundred years after the arrival of Columbus.
In the mid-19th century, the US intervened in China, Japan, Korea, Argentina, Uruguay,
Nicaragua, Paraguay, Colombia, Panama, Libya, the Ottoman Empire, the Ivory Coast,
the islands Fiji, among other places, always presenting themselves as defenders of
American lives and interests.
Between the end of the 19th century and World War I, armed interventions took place
in Egypt, Syria, Ethiopia, Morocco, Cuba, Honduras, Colombia, Panama, Argentina, Haiti,
the Republic of Dominican Republic, Chile, Brazil, Nicaragua, Honduras, Mexico, Korea,
China, Samoa, Hawaii.
After the declaration of war on the central European empires, in 1917, the USA became
involved, in the following three years, in the defense of the consulate in Vladivostok,
with 7000 men in a Russia in the middle of civil war. And in 1918/20 another 5000 were
with western allies in Arkhangelsk. All this in the context of the development in the
transition from the Russian monarchy to the Republic of Soviets.
After World War I, muscle interventions in Spanish-speaking America took place again;
Cuba (1917/22), Mexico with three incursions in 1918 and six in 1919, in addition to
Panama, Honduras, Costa Rica, Nicaragua. And also in Europe, in Dalmatia, in
Constantinople (1919) or, in defence of US interests against Turkish nationalists in
Smyrna (1922). In the 1920s, interventions in China can be seen in 1922/25, always with
heroic marines defending foreigners in large Chinese cities; with less care for the
natives… something common in people so marked by racism. The Englishman Houston
Chamberlain spent time in the USA before coming to indoctrinate the Nazis in the
defense of a superior race; at that time, in the USA, people were sterilized that
“intelligency” defined as ugly or stupid.
In the 1930s, the lucky ones intervened by the marines were Cubans and Chinese. In
1940, the US occupied, in agreement with Great Britain, the possessions of the latter in

the North Atlantic, to avoid a German intervention and received destroyers as payment;
the same happened with the Dutch colony of Surinam (rich in bauxite), as in Greenland
and Iceland, Danish colonies.
In 1941, with the bombing of Pearl Harbor, the US war with Japan was inaugurated;
followed by the declaration of war on Europe, on Germany and its allies; in the end,
there was the partial occupation of Germany, Austria and the whole of Japan, a
exhausted country that surrendered unconditionally after being victimized by two
criminal atomic attacks (1945) on an unarmed population. A little later, the war in Korea
(1950/53) involved 300,000 Americans, among whom 36,600 were killed, and the
country has remained divided ever since.
Shortly after (1955) the intervention in Vietnam began, smoothly, with a few advisors
who, in 1964, were already 21,000; and that should be framed in the SEATO military
alliance. In 1975, the Americans left Indochina after having involved 543,000 soldiers
(Americans, South Koreans, Australians) and leaving in the Mekong Delta, as a souvenir,
the infestation with Agent Orange. The escape from Saigon of desperate acolytes
clinging to helicopter trains was recently repeated in Kabul, but on a smaller scale. Still
in Indochina, Laos and Thailand, the US troops intervened less to establish their model
than to fight competition from the Soviets and Chinese.
